1. Always use microwave-safe dish.
2. Start meat fat side down. After half of cooking time or when temp probe reaches 90°, turn meat fat side up. Shield with foil any portions that are
starting to overcook.
3. Allow about 10 minutes standing time for most roasts before carving.
